The funding round was co-led by Altered Capital, Starboard's earliest investor, alongside new partners OIF Ventures and King River Capital, both based in Sydney. Notably, Vu Tran, co-founder of Australian edtech unicorn Go1, has joined Starboard's board, representing OIF Ventures, while Jonty Kelt represents King River Capital.

Starboard's AI platform processes over 200 million maritime data points daily, integrating information from automatic identification systems (AIS), satellite imagery, radar, oceanographic data, and autonomous sensors. This comprehensive approach enables the detection of suspicious activities, protection of subsea infrastructure, and issuance of real-time alerts, allowing operators to preempt potential incidents.

Trent Fulcher, CEO of Starboard Maritime Intelligence, emphasized the company's mission to provide nations and operators with the intelligence needed to secure maritime borders, assets, and trade routes in an increasingly complex threat environment. The recent investment is set to expand Starboard's global reach and set new standards for real-time maritime intelligence.
